
Accountancy firm KPMG is celebrating the appointment of Simon Nicholas as a director, with a reception this evening.
He's been with the company for two and half years in the role of associate director and has now stepped up the ladder to become Director for Audit and Advisory.
Colleagues, clients and friends will raise a glass to mark his progress at Artisan bar in Douglas this evening.
